Work On Broadway

  • Rock 'N Roll! The First 5,000 Years (1982) – revue – featured songwriter for Mrs. Robinson
  • Asinamali! (1987) – play – co-producer
  • Mike Nichols and Elaine May: Together Again on Broadway (1992) – concert – performer
  • The Capeman (1998) – composer, co-lyricist and music arranger – Tony Nomination for Best Original Score
  • The Graduate (2002) – play – featured songwriter
